CasuL: A new lectin isolated from Calliandra surinamensis leaf pinnulae with cytotoxicity to cancer cells, antimicrobial activity and antibiofilm effect

Abstract: This work describes the isolation of a lectin (CasuL) from the leaf pinnulae of Calliandra surinamensis and the evaluation of its cytotoxic, antimicrobial and antibiofilm properties. Proteins from pinnulae extract were precipitated with ammonium sulphate (60% saturation) and submitted to Sephadex G-75 chromatography, which yielded isolated CasuL (purification factor: 113). Native CasuL is an acidic protein (pI 5.82) with a relative molecular mass of 48kDa. This lectin is also an oligomeric protein composed of … Show more

“…CasuL was isolated according to the protocol previously established by Procópio, Patriota, et al (). The isolated lectin showed a specific HA of 1,420.0 and was inhibited by fetuin, as in the previous report, confirming that the carbohydrate‐binding activity of the sample was effective.…”

“…The Ethics Committee on Animal Use of the Universidade Federal de Pernambuco approved the method that was used to collect erythrocytes (process 23076.033782/2015‐70). The HA was determined as described by Procópio, Patriota, et al () and the number of HA units was determined as the reciprocal of the highest dilution of the lectin that was able to agglutinate erythrocytes. Specific HA was calculated by determining the ratio of HA to protein concentration (mg/ml).…”
